SQL查询最新数据的方法和技巧

SQL查询最新数据的方法和技巧

紅唇 2025-02-20 新闻资讯 143 次浏览 0个评论
摘要:要查询最新数据,可以使用SQL语句结合时间戳或日期字段进行筛选。通过选择适当的字段和运算符,如MAX、ORDER BY等,可以获取最新的数据记录。根据数据库表的结构和索引设计,优化查询语句可以提高查询效率。还可以利用数据库管理系统提供的特定功能,如自动增量字段等,来方便地获取最新数据。掌握SQL查询语句和相关技巧是查询最新数据的关键。

SQL查询基础

我们需要了解SQL查询的基本概念,SQL(Structured Query Language)是一种用于管理关系数据库的语言,包括数据的插入、查询、更新和删除等操作,查询操作是最常用的,可以通过SELECT语句来实现。

查询最新数据的方法

1、使用主键或唯一索引查询

如果你的数据库表中有主键或唯一索引,尤其是与时间相关的字段,你可以通过这些字段来查询最新的数据,你可以使用MAX函数获取最大时间戳,然后基于这个时间戳查询相应的数据,示例如下:

SELECT * FROM 表名 WHERE 时间戳字段 = (SELECT MAX(时间戳字段) FROM 表名);

这个查询将返回具有最大时间戳的记录,即最新的数据。

2、使用ORDER BY和LIMIT查询

如果你没有主键或唯一索引,可以使用ORDER BY和LIMIT语句来查询最新的数据,根据时间戳字段对表进行降序排序,然后使用LIMIT语句获取最新的记录,示例如下:

SQL查询最新数据的方法和技巧

SELECT * FROM 表名 ORDER BY 时间戳字段 DESC LIMIT 1;

这个查询将返回按照时间戳降序排序的第一条记录,即最新的数据。

提高查询效率的技巧

为了提高查询最新数据的效率,我们可以采取以下措施:

1、索引优化:确保你查询的字段已经建立了索引,尤其是时间戳字段,索引可以大大提高查询速度,减少数据库扫描的时间。

2、避免使用SELECT *:尽量避免使用SELECT *语句,而是指定需要查询的列,这样可以减少网络传输的数据量,提高查询速度。

SQL查询最新数据的方法和技巧

3、使用合适的缓存策略:如果应用需要频繁地查询最新数据,可以考虑使用缓存策略,将查询结果缓存起来,可以减少对数据库的访问次数,提高查询效率。

注意事项

在查询最新数据时,需要注意以下几点:

1、数据一致性:确保查询的数据准确一致,避免数据不一致导致的问题。

2、并发控制:如果应用需要并发地查询最新数据,需要注意并发控制的问题,避免多个查询同时访问同一行数据导致的冲突。

SQL查询最新数据的方法和技巧

3、数据库性能:关注数据库的性能指标,如CPU使用率、内存占用等,优化查询语句和数据库结构,提高数据库的性能。

4、安全性和权限:确保只有具有相应权限的用户才能查询最新数据,避免数据泄露和滥用,随着数据库技术的不断发展,我们还需要关注新兴技术如分布式数据库、云数据库等的发展趋势,并将其应用于实际场景中,提高数据处理的效率和可靠性。

SQL查询是获取最新数据的关键工具,通过掌握相关的方法和技巧,我们可以更高效地获取最新数据,为业务分析和决策提供有力支持。

转载请注明来自空灵鸟-找净化就上空灵鸟,本文标题:《SQL查询最新数据的方法和技巧》

百度分享代码,如果开启HTTPS请参考李洋个人博客

发表评论

快捷回复:

验证码

评论列表 (暂无评论,143人围观)参与讨论

还没有评论,来说两句吧...

Top
 暖气片源头厂家   冷风渗透阻隔  写字楼供暖设备   高压铸铝暖气片   暖气片出口潜力  耐腐蚀暖气片  暖气片服务优良  暖气片售后服务  散热效率高   钢制板式暖气片  宾馆用钢制暖气片   散热效率高  建筑装饰零件制造  承压能力强   暖气片工程供货   暖气片批发价格   暖气片内防腐  暖气片源头厂家  暖气片出口潜力   暖气片安装位置建议  暖气片技术实力  高层建筑暖气片  宏硕散热器  钢二柱暖气片  太阳能采暖设备  暖气片热传导  暖气片节能设计  暖气片经销商合作   柱式暖气片   高效节能散热器   冀州暖气片厂家  暖气片生产厂家  水暖管道配件  家用暖气片  亚洲采暖基地  冀州区制造业  采暖炉生产